Output 30109393aaa49bcdbf2304a10d7b74d50a99da482e46c31bdcd2f6bc8c27da91:120

value
20482718
script pubkey
OP_0 OP_PUSHBYTES_20 3f59aa29d8413c3391e0f6a0bfbfa4b5de16fb8e
address
bc1q8av652wcgy7r8y0q76stl0aykh0pd7uwc69zhm
transaction
30109393aaa49bcdbf2304a10d7b74d50a99da482e46c31bdcd2f6bc8c27da91
spent
true